LEHI, Utah--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Xevant, a leading provider of real-time data analytics for pharmacy benefit management, today announced the release of its 2025 Drug Price Inflation White Paper, providing key insights into the ongoing surge in pharmaceutical prices and what it means for payers, employers, and pharmacy benefit managers (PBMs).
As the cost of healthcare continues to escalate, the new year has brought a fresh wave of price hikes across the pharmaceutical landscape. Within the first two days of 2025, manufacturers increased the list prices of over 575 brand-name drugs, with a median increase of 4%. While modest on the surface, this rise has significant implications for patients and plan sponsors—particularly those impacted by the continued utilization of high-cost specialty drugs.
“List price increases grab headlines, but the real driver of inflation is utilization—especially in high-cost therapeutic classes with long-term use and expanding indications,” said Brandon Newman, CEO of Xevant. “To combat rising costs and maintain affordability, payers and PBMs must adopt a more strategic, data-driven approach to pharmacy benefit management.”
The white paper identifies the drugs most affected by inflation, their therapeutic categories, and explores future use cases that may drive further cost increases. It also outlines actionable strategies for mitigating financial impact, including:
- Biosimilar Adoption and Formulary Management
- Value-Based Contracting and Price Negotiations
- Patient Assistance and Affordability Programs
- Real-Time Analytics for Smarter Decision-Making
